Understanding Sodium Bisulfate The Dry Acid


Sodium bisulfate, also known as sodium hydrogen sulfate, is a chemical compound that serves as a versatile dry acid in various industries. Its chemical formula is NaHSO₄, and it appears as a white, crystalline powder that is highly soluble in water. As an acid salt, sodium bisulfate finds numerous applications due to its effective acidity and ease of handling.


One of the primary uses of sodium bisulfate is in pH regulation. In many industrial processes, maintaining a specific pH level is crucial for optimal performance. Sodium bisulfate can effectively lower the pH of water and various solutions, making it an essential component in swimming pools, water treatment, and chemical manufacturing. It is especially valued in pool maintenance, where it is employed to reduce the pH of the water when it becomes too alkaline, helping to keep the water safe and comfortable for swimmers.

When considering health and safety, sodium bisulfate is generally recognized as safe when used appropriately. However, it is important for users to handle it with care. The compound is an acidic substance, and exposure to its dust or concentrated form can cause irritation to the skin, eyes, and respiratory tract. Thus, it is advisable to wear appropriate personal protective equipment when handling sodium bisulfate to avoid potential hazards.

In households, sodium bisulfate is often found in cleaning products. Its effective acidic properties help in removing stains, mineral deposits, and rust, making it a common ingredient in various cleaning formulations. In the realm of consumer products, sodium bisulfate can be seen in drain cleaners, where it works to dissolve clogs caused by organic materials.


The versatility of sodium bisulfate extends beyond conventional usages. In food processing, it is sometimes utilized as a food preservative and a pH control agent. Additionally, it is found in certain formulations related to the agricultural sector, aiding in soil acidification and nutrient availability.


Despite its numerous applications, awareness of sodium bisulfate’s environmental impact is crucial. While it is often effective in small, controlled amounts, excessive use can lead to soil degradation and negatively affect aquatic ecosystems. Therefore, sustainable practices and adherence to regulatory guidelines are imperative when using this chemical compound.
